Zendaya’s press tour for The Drama continues to deliver a range of fashion moments that reflect both versatility and intention. Styled by Law Roach, the actress has embraced a mix of couture craftsmanship, romantic silhouettes, and experimental textures, solidifying her place as one of fashion’s most consistent red carpet forces.

Zendayas The Drama Slay Continues In Blue Schiaparelli Gown Zimmermann Corset Dress For Fallon Tonight Erdem And Moreimage 1775176694 1

For the Drama’s New York premiere, Zendaya stepped out in a striking blue Schiaparelli gown featuring a sculptural bodice and dramatic feathered detailing. The strapless silhouette hugged her frame before flaring into a voluminous skirt with textured movement, creating a visual impact that balanced structure with softness.

Paired with statement sapphire jewelry and a sleek, sculpted hairstyle, the look leaned into high glamour while maintaining a modern edge.

1 Zendayas The Drama Slay Continues In Blue Schiaparelli Gown Zimmermann Corset Dress For Fallon Tonight Erdem And More

While appearing on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, Zendaya opted for a more delicate yet equally detailed approach in a navy Zimmermann lace corset dress. The long-sleeve design featured sheer paneling, intricate lacework, and a structured bodice that flowed into a pleated skirt with subtle fringe elements. Styled with pointed-toe pumps and minimal accessories, the ensemble highlighted craftsmanship and femininity while remaining appropriate for a late-night television setting.

Advertisement

Earlier in the press run, Zendaya was spotted leaving the Good Morning America studio in a textured Erdem ensemble that played with layering and fabric manipulation. The look combined a tailored tweed jacket with a shredded, hand-woven dress crafted from fabric remnants, showcasing the designer’s signature approach to romantic deconstruction. The mix of structure and fluidity created a dimensional silhouette that felt both polished and experimental.

Zendayas The Drama Slay Continues In Blue Schiaparelli Gown Zimmermann Corset Dress For Fallon Tonight Erdem And More IMG 2463
Screenshot

For the Jennifer Hudson Show, Zendaya embraced clean lines in a white structured Stella McCartney Fall 2026 dress accented with a subtle fur detail at the waist.

The minimalist silhouette contrasted with the added texture, offering a refined take on modern elegance while maintaining visual interest through proportion and styling.

Zendayas The Drama Slay Continues In Blue Schiaparelli Gown Zimmermann Corset Dress For Fallon Tonight Erdem And More

She also appeared on the Drew Barrymore show in a relaxed yet styled moment, rocking a Harris Reed for Nina Ricci Fall 2026 ensemble.

Advertisement

The look introduced a more casual, editorial approach to the press tour, demonstrating her ability to transition seamlessly between couture and approachable fashion.

Across each appearance, Zendaya’s The Drama press tour wardrobe continues to reflect a thoughtful balance of fashion house heritage and contemporary styling. From Schiaparelli’s couture artistry to Zimmermann’s romantic precision and Erdem’s textural storytelling, each look contributes to a cohesive narrative of evolution, versatility, and control.

What the Revlon Brush Does

A close up of a Revlon One Step Hair Dryer and Volumizer Hot Air BrushA close up of a Revlon One Step Hair Dryer and Volumizer Hot Air Brush

Before we start talking about upgrades, let’s review what the Revlon styler does:

  • can be used on wet hair (although most would tell you it should be at least 80% dry)
  • is a roundbrush, allowing you to add some curl and volume
  • is all one piece (no attachments or pieces to lose)
  • is generally under $50

Why Upgrade the Revlon Brush?

The number one CON to the Revlon brush that readers noted is the high heat — a lot of people felt like they were frying their hair if they used it regularly.

How to Upgrade the Revlon Brush

L’Ange

pink L'Ange blowdry brushpink L'Ange blowdry brush

A number of readers liked the L’Ange version, which is a new brand to me. One reader compared it to both Revlon and Shark: “When my Revlon died, I switched to a L’Ange and I’m very happy with it. I tried my daughter’s Shark Flex Style and I didn’t care for it. I found it awkward to use and my hair kept getting caught at the connection point.”

Pros: Affordable, works well

As one reader put it, “I like the L’ange, it’s a little bit more than the Revlon but not nearly as pricey as Dyson.”

Advertisement

You can find it at Target, Ulta, or Amazon for $50-$99.

Drybar Brush

A gray and yellow dryer brushA gray and yellow dryer brush

The Drybar brush has been a big hit with readers and was (at least as far as I can recall) one of the earliest upgrades to become popular. Some readers preferred this one to the Dyson!

Pro: Can often find on sale in the Amazon Prime sale, TJ Maxx, etc
Con: Just one piece, not removable/interchangeable

Comments from readers about the Doubleshot:

  • “I have the Dyson, but I also have the Drybar one (the double shot) and I really prefer the Drybar one for just the final drying and styling.”
  • “Unless you know you want at least some of the various attachments (I could never get the curl attachment to work for me), I’d just get the Dry Bar blow dry brush. It’s a huge upgrade from the Revlon and I don’t need all the other bells and whistles.”

You can find it at Amazon, Nordstrom, and other retailers for $116-$155. It’s often included in the Amazon Prime sales, and readers have reported finding it at their local TJ Maxx.

Shark FlexStyle

Shark Flextyle dryerShark Flextyle dryer

One of the biggest problems with the Shark is that there are several similar products:

The FlexFusion has more heat settings and speed settings, and gets a bit hotter than the FlexStyle; both have a lot of different attachments that go on top of what is, essentially, a hair dryer, including a diffuser, roundbrush, curling iron barrel, flat iron, and more. The SharkGlossi is the closest thing to the Revlon brush in appearance and is a bit more affordable at $179. If you only want some attachments and not others, you can buy them individually or “build your own” at the Shark website.

Advertisement

(I have an older version of the Shark dryer that I love for my curly hair… it does have a styling brush but I haven’t used it much! I definitely agree with whoever noted that Sharks can be really loud; I do try to use earplugs to protect my hearing while blowdrying my hair.)

Readers seem to like the FlexStyle the most, which is a slightly more affordable option/older than the FlexFusion. (Readers will also say “whatever Costco has,” which at the moment is all three!)

Pros: Longer lasting stye, gentler than the Revlon
Cons: Can be tricky to use; some users report hair getting caught at the connection point. Smaller brush. Confusing deciding between options; FlexStyle has a smaller brush compared to Revlon. Can be loud!

Comments from readers about the Shark:

Advertisement
  • “I mostly use the hair dryer (to get to about 80% dry) and then the round brush attachment, but I’ve played around with the wrap style and it is fun, just takes longer.”
  • “The Revlon fried my hair. So did the Dyson, the Shark is just right. I like the flex style with the round brush – I rough dry 90% and then finish with the brush. Perfect blowout every day.”
  • “I got the shark flex style and so far love it. I just wish the brush was as big as the revlon.”
  • “Loved Revlon, had to replace and went to the Shark, whatever version Costco sells. I do like it quite a bit, agree it’s more gentle but still effective. I use none of the attachments. I can’t see jumping up to the Dyson; I just don’t see what the value add could be.”
  • “I just upgraded from the Shark flex style to the Shark FlexFusion and I love it. I’m not sure what the new technology is but it gives me much smoother results than the flex style. I don’t really use the curling attachments (and don’t notice a difference between them and the flex style curling attachments) but the dryer itself, the round brush (which has a wet and dry option), and the frizz fighter finishing tool are all amazing. I actually bought it for the wet-to-dry straightening attachment but haven’t used it much yet because the round brush is so awesome and gives me such a good blowout.”

Dyson Airwrap

dyson airwrapdyson airwrap

The Dyson, surprisingly, didn’t win a TON of accolades. Readers thought that it was gentler than the Revlon, but many felt like it didn’t get hot enough and did not like the roundbrush attachment. The pricing is also, obviously, a big downside.

Pros: not hot enough to style or keep the style
Cons: $500
